    Navy's GARC USV Live-Fire Exercise Signals New Procurement Opportunities

    The U.S. Navy's successful live-fire exercise with the GARC USV marks a significant advancement in unmanned capabilities. This highlights a growing demand for autonomous maritime systems, pointing to expanding procurement opportunities for industry players involved in defense technologies.

    The U.S. Navy has reached a pivotal moment in its modernization efforts with the recent deployment of the Global Autonomous Reconnaissance Craft (GARC) in a live-fire exercise off the coast of Hawaii. This marked the Navy's first operational use of an uncrewed surface vessel (USV) in a live training scenario, underscoring the Navy's commitment to integrating autonomous systems into its operations. Developed by BlackSea Technologies, the GARC USV is designed with modular payload flexibility, advanced autonomy capabilities, and significant endurance, making it a crucial asset in contemporary naval warfare. The exercise involved a sinking operation called SINKEX, where the GARC successfully targeted decommissioned naval vessels, including the former amphibious assault ship USS Peleliu and the cruiser USS Mobile Bay.

    This successful demonstration is not simply a technological milestone but represents a broader strategic shift within the Navy, aligning with its plans to enhance operational capabilities through advanced technologies. The Navy has been actively integrating artificial intelligence (AI), machine learning (ML), and big data analytics to improve the intelligence, surveillance, and reconnaissance (ISR) functions of unmanned assets. Such advancements are critical in achieving superiority in contested maritime environments, especially as global naval engagements evolve.

    A statement from Sarah Weinstein, the Commanding Officer of Unmanned Surface Vessel Division 32 (USVDIV-32), reiterated the excitement and significance of the exercise, stating, "It was incredible to watch my team execute with precision..." This enthusiasm reflects the Navy's recognition of the GARC's potential, which has already expanded beyond its initial design parameters and can perform tasks ranging from escort missions to maritime domain awareness.

    The implications for procurement professionals are substantial. The Navy's recent exercises signal a surge in demand for technology solutions that focus on autonomous and unmanned systems. Companies positioned in these innovative tech sectors will find a wealth of opportunities as military branches look to enhance their capabilities in autonomy, surveillance, and engagement methodologies. The incorporation of unmanned systems not only streamlines operations but also reduces risks to personnel during complex missions. Consequently, industry stakeholders should remain vigilant for upcoming contract opportunities that align with these technological advancements.

    Moreover, the recent use of GARC in concert with the Joint Staff exercise in 2025 exemplifies the growing reliance on unmanned maritime capabilities for mission success. The exercises are not just drills but are paving the way for future acquisition strategies that prioritize cutting-edge technologies capable of responding to dynamic threats in real time.

    In summary, the deployment of the GARC USV during live-fire exercises is a testament to the Navy's push towards integrating advanced unmanned technologies in its operational framework. This initiative opens a new frontier in military procurement where traditional systems give way to nimble, smart platforms that enhance situational awareness and combat effectiveness. Industry players engaging in this space should prepare for an influx of contract opportunities as defenses are modernized and procurement strategies evolve to support sophisticated naval operations.
